I want to Migration VM.

  • Nutanix(AHV) → Another Nutanix(AHV)

So. I tried to get the qcow2 file.

refs

 https://virtualife.pro/export-an-nutanix-ahv-vm/

 

First I tried executed command “acli vm.list”

→ succeed :)

 

The next time executed command “acli vm.get <VM name>”

→ nothing happend :(

 

Why?

 

-- Version

Nutanix 5.10.5 LTS

NCC 3.7.1.2

LCM 2.1.4139

Best answer by karthi

Hi Sakuntyo,

 

please try using the VM UUID instead and try to get the command to complete.
